Whilst not quite ranking up there with the likes of Doctor Sleep and Blade Runner 2049 in terms of near-flawless decades-later sequels, Afterlife hits a lot of the right notes.Ghostbusters: Afterlife isn't steeped in sensory overload, instead delivering a surprisingly rustic, rural setting with wide open ranges and vistas. It's a very different look from 80's NYC (undoubtedly a controversial change in and of itself) but it allows the film to arguably better tread the line between the original adventures and this modern instalment as, despite being set in the present time, the setting is more sympathetic towards an old school adventure (c.f. the blandly modern streets of Matrix: Resurrections). The 4K makes the most of these wider shots, absorbing cloud detail and landscape nuances, with a very lived-in feel to the whole environment (that house is a character in and of itself), and a balanced, natural colour scheme that gifts a richness to the brown-dominated scenery, seeking to enhance it rather than make it otherworldly with pop. There is an intentional diffused look to the film in some places, so sharp details don’t always pop, but close-ups, middle shots, and some establishing shots look fantastic. When it counts most, facial features, Ghostbuster uniforms, and some fun practical monster effects really come to life with the full range of details. It’s a far cry from the 2016 version which seemed to try to make more of a statement than an entertaining film. If you could change the locale of the original film and move it to the mid-west, this is most likely what you’d get. Director Jason Reitman has taken the reins from his father, Ivan, who helmed the original. And Reitman has helmed a few good films in his burgeoning career, notably Up in the Air, The Front Runner and Young Adult. In short, Ghostbusters: Afterlife gives fans more of what they want (or wanted), but also manages to spin things in a new direction.
